How does the Mines India game work and what are its mechanics?

Mines India landmarkstore.in is an online minefield game where the player uncovers tiles on the board while avoiding mines, with each safe tile increasing the final payout via an increasing multiplier. The choice of the number of mines determines the level of risk and the probability distribution. In terms of basic combinatorics, the probability of a safe first click on a (5 times 5) board is ((25 – m)/25), where (m) is the number of mines; with 3 mines, this is (22/25 approx 88%), and with 8, it is (17/25 approx 68%), which influences the optimal streak length (Khan Academy, 2020). Mines India vs Minesweeper – Which is Better?

Minesweeper is a classic logic game, first distributed by Microsoft in the early 1990s (Microsoft Archives, 1990), with the goal of completely opening the board without mines, a fixed set of rules, and no win multiplier. Mines India adds controlled risk by choosing the number of mines and a dynamic multiplier, creating a different behavioral challenge: balancing streak length with increasing reward in short rounds. Practical application: Minesweeper requires long-term reasoning over a global board, while Mines India is optimized for sub-minute streaks with a focus on local probabilities and stopping rules.
